NileGuide Expert tip:
If you don't know a lot about beers but want to try something interesting, look for a copy of Monk's "Beer Bible" when you come into this place. The Bible explains everything you need to know about the huge selection of brews -- allegedly the largest selection in the city. And don't leave this place without trying the award-winning fries with homemade spicy aioli!
Description:
- Monk's Cafe is dedicated to bringing you the best, most hard to find beers in the world. They offer one of the finest selections of beer in the entire United States and sell quality beers at moderate prices. They also offer a large selection of Belgian ales on tap and a great selection of single malt scotch, small batch and single barrel bourbon, and premium tequilas.
